Vidock is for laptops with Express Card-34 slots (or PCIexpress slots). It is nothing but an express card to PCIe adapter chassis (and plugs into laptop's expresscard slot- if you laptop has one).
if your desktop has only one PCIe slot- it won't be beneficial to use Vidock4- as its not an expander (and does not provide multiple slots for PCIe) and can only connect to single graphics card. (you might as well plug the GPU in the lone PCIe slot !)
Cubix Expander in that case- can provide multiple PCIe slots and might be a right choice (but an expensive choice) for you.. for the cost of the Cubix box (even entry level- for laptops which can support 2 GPUs), you can upgrade your motherboard and power supply and even spare some money- say for a GTX 460..
otoh..the DIY (do it yourself) GPU Xpander -is an interesting but still experimental stuff (http://forum.notebookreview.com/gaming- ... ost5324240)...one needs to do the casing, cooling and mounting (some people have even used x-box casing too!: http://forum.notebookreview.com/gaming- ... ost6109661) and some driver tweaks to make it work..not a job for non-experts (like me

i hope i didn't confuse you any further..
